U.S.-Iran accord hits early snag after Swiss talks fail to proceed as planned

The cancellation leaves the 60-day implementation window uncertain as both sides remain divided over nuclear steps, sanctions relief and Lebanon-related commitments.

  • Vice President JD Vance canceled his planned trip to Switzerland for US-Iran technical talks on Friday, with the White House citing difficult logistics. The Swiss foreign ministry confirmed the scheduled meetings at Burgenstock were postponed.
  • While the White House attributed the delay to unpredictable logistics, reports from Al-Mayadeen indicate Iran postponed sending its delegation due to Israel's ongoing military campaign in Lebanon.
  • The 14-point agreement signed by President Donald Trump and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ian calls for Iran to dilute enriched uranium under International Atomic Energy Agency inspection. The deal includes a $300 billion reconstruction fund for Iranian infrastructure.
  • US forces lifted the naval blockade on Iranian ports, enabling tankers to transit the Strait of Hormuz; more than 12.5 million barrels passed through Wednesday night. Oil prices dipped Friday as markets absorbed the stalled diplomatic timeline.
  • Negotiators face a 60-day window to finalize a permanent deal, though experts doubt the timeline suffices for complex technical commitments. Congressional Republicans argue the framework grants excessive sanctions relief without guaranteed nuclear compliance.
